1. The Service
FactoryLM provides MIRA, an AI-powered maintenance diagnostic assistant. MIRA helps maintenance technicians troubleshoot equipment faults by analyzing uploaded equipment manuals, work-order history, and fault patterns. MIRA is accessed via web chat, Telegram, and Slack integrations.

6. Limitation of Liability
MIRA is an AI diagnostic assistant. It is NOT a replacement for qualified maintenance personnel, OSHA compliance, NFPA 70E arc flash safety procedures, or manufacturer-specified maintenance protocols.
MIRA's responses are suggestions, not directives. Always verify critical safety information with the equipment manufacturer's documentation and follow your facility's lockout/tagout (LOTO) procedures.
